Fire windows are a type of door or window designed to provide protection against the spread of fire. They are typically made of fire-resistant materials such as glass, metal, or a combination of both. Fire windows are designed to contain the spread of fire and smoke, allowing occupants to escape safely. They are often used in commercial and industrial buildings, as well as in residential homes. Fire windows are typically tested to meet certain standards, such as those set by the National Fire Protection Association (NFPA). These standards ensure that the window will provide the necessary protection against fire and smoke. Fire windows are also designed to be aesthetically pleasing, as they are often used in public areas. Fire windows are an important part of any building's fire safety plan. They can help to contain the spread of fire and smoke, allowing occupants to escape safely. They can also help to reduce the damage caused by a fire, as they can prevent the fire from spreading to other parts of the building.
